Why I Shunned Onazi For Bonke – Eguavoen Defends Decision To Call Lorient Man As Replacement For Ndidi

Interim coach of the senior national team of Nigeria Austine Eguavoen has given the reason why he picked Lorient man Innocent Bonke as replacement for the injured Wilfred Ndidi in his squad for the world cup playoff.

Bonke was called up as replacement for Ndidi for the Super Eagles squad for the game against Ghana tomorrow in Kumasi. His inclusion raised eyebrows as he wasn’t named in the standby list.

Ogenyi Onazi whose controversial Inclusion drew criticism from a large section of the Nigerian media was largely expected to be called up as his replacement. The Al-Adalah midfielder was however shunned by the coach.

Explaining his decision, he said on the standby list there was no defensive midfielder hence his decision to go out of the list to call up the Lorient man, who isn’t new to the team.

“If you look at the standby list there was no defensive midfielder there. It is quite unfortunate that Ndidi is out but Bonke is somewhere in my heart and he has been part of the team in the past and so we invited him,” Eguavoen stated.
